Origin Of Trance

Music has been a part of human culture and tradition since ancient times. Composition varies from strict organisational compositions to the improvised ones. Unlike the earlier days liberty of improvisation is more for the performer. One of the major musical forms that took birth in the Western countries during the 1990’s is Trance Music. This genre of music that creates up and down throughout a track usually revolves around drum beats. Trance music which is faster than other form of electronic music, like the house music, which usually utilises a tempo of 130 to 160 BPM and a time signature of 4/4. In each down beat of trance there involves a kick drum and a regular open hi-hat is placed on every upbeat. In order to bring awesome climaxes and major transitions, snare drums are also employed in certain composition, which brings out an unfathomable pleasure to the spectators. Trance music has gained worldwide acceptance with the arrival of internet which serves as a major plinth to download songs. Moreover there are a number of trance music forum, that are available online, a platform for the ardent lovers of trance community to discuss and share their views about this form of music.
